noun
first and second volume; two-volume set
Refers to a work published in two physical or digital volumes, typically labeled 上巻 (first/upper volume) and 下巻 (second/lower volume).
この小説は上下巻に分かれている。
This novel is divided into two volumes.
上下巻セットで購入すると割引になります。
You get a discount if you buy the two-volume set.

Compound of 上 (じょう, 'upper/first'), 下 (げ, 'lower/second'), and 巻 (かん, 'volume'). The reading じょうげかん follows standard on'yomi readings for these kanji.
